ULTRAFINE PARTICLES POINT TO INADEQUATE CONTAINER STORAGE P-TRAKTM ULTRAFINE PARTICLE COUNTER CASE STUDY #7 Background At a 900-student school, students and staff complained daily of burning eyes, nausea and headaches. Administrators were especially concerned about the continual stream of these indoor air quality-related complaints, because the 10-year-old, three-story school was carefully maintained. In addition, the complaints were limited to individuals using the basement floor. To address these concerns, administrators evaluated the building’s indoor environment and found that it met existing standards.
